Transaction 32ccd9cdf57c7a30c618b0c21fa8149a355c5f65a00f23febb842ee231f381e7
2 Input
2 Outputs
- 32ccd9cdf57c7a30c618b0c21fa8149a355c5f65a00f23febb842ee231f381e7:0
- 32ccd9cdf57c7a30c618b0c21fa8149a355c5f65a00f23febb842ee231f381e7:1
value 105787
address 151FxMCD2gZ5N2uEnVFADf6h5kh8rdsq4o
value 403656
address 3HyNjztnkoaiMdQyNWYiVmZBri7hF7tEnj